Pressure Washing Wood Surfaces



When pressure washing wood surfaces, it's essential to select the ideal devices and technique to stay clear of damage. Beginning by selecting a stress washing machine with flexible settings. A reduced pressure, typically between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is ideal for timber. This helps avoid gouging or removing the timber fibers.

Before you start, make sure to clear the location of furniture, plants, and various other barriers. It's vital to check a tiny, inconspicuous section first to ensure your method and stress settings will not harm the surface area.

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and a minimum of 12 inches far from the wood to minimize the threat of damages.

As you clean, move in long, sweeping activities along the grain of the timber. This technique assists raise dust and debris effectively without leaving streaks.

After cleaning, wash the surface extensively to get rid of any kind of staying cleansing service. Permit the timber to dry entirely prior to using any kind of sealer or stain. Complying with these steps will certainly ensure your timber surfaces continue to be in excellent problem while looking fresh and clean.

Techniques for Cleaning Concrete



Concrete surfaces can build up dirt, gunk, and stains over time, making effective cleansing techniques essential. To start, you'll wish to utilize a stress washer with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leansing. This degree of stress properly removes stubborn stains without damaging the surface.

Before you begin, spray the location with a concrete cleaner or a mix of detergent and water. Allow it to stay for regarding 10-15 minutes; this helps break down tough spots.

Next off, attach a broad spray nozzle to your stress washer, preferably a 25-degree or 40-degree pointer. This will certainly distribute the water equally and decrease the risk of etching.



When you start stress cleaning, work in sections. Maintain the nozzle concerning 12 inches from the surface area and preserve a consistent, sweeping motion. This strategy guarantees you don't miss out on any type of spots or use too much pressure in one location.

For specifically stubborn spots, you might require to duplicate the procedure or make use of a much more focused cleaner.

Best Practices for Plastic Home Siding



Plastic siding is a prominent choice for home owners due to its toughness and reduced upkeep needs. However, to keep it looking its ideal, you'll need to pressure clean it periodically.

Begin by preparing the area-- remove any kind of furnishings, plants, or challenges near your home. Next, choose a stress washing machine with a nozzle that delivers a large spray; usually, a 25-degree nozzle works well.

Prior to you begin, evaluate a little area to ensure your setups will not damage the home siding. Maintain the pressure below 2000 PSI to stay clear of any damages or fractures. Begin with all-time low and work your method up, washing in areas to stop touches.

Use a cleaning agent specifically formulated for plastic siding to assist get rid of dust and mold and mildew. Use it with your pressure washer or a pump sprayer, permitting it to sit for around 10 mins.

Afterward, rinse thoroughly from the top down, guaranteeing all detergent is gotten rid of. Finally, evaluate the house siding for any kind of missed out on spots or stubborn spots that may require extra attention.
